Output 15239ea0dfd6586dbaba482175d1ccfe2452d545eb374b964426931984426c74:15

value
3000000
script pubkey
OP_0 OP_PUSHBYTES_20 e4294e20b8279f4ab42659809b91287a1141d5ff
address
bc1qus55ug9cy7054dpxtxqfhyfg0gg5r40lpnlwu9
transaction
15239ea0dfd6586dbaba482175d1ccfe2452d545eb374b964426931984426c74
confirmations
313093
spent
true